Our verdict is Uncertain significance. Variant got 4 ACMG points: 4P and 0B. PM2PP5_Moderate

The NM_001399.5(EDA):​c.741G>A​(p.Gln247Gln) variant causes a splice region, synonymous change.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a benign outcome for this variant. 2/2 splice prediction tools predicting alterations to normal splicing. Variant has been reported in ClinVar as Pathogenic (★).

EDA (HGNC:3157): (ectodysplasin A) The protein encoded by this gene is a type II membrane protein that can be cleaved by furin to produce a secreted form. The encoded protein, which belongs to the tumor necrosis factor family, acts as a homotrimer and may be involved in cell-cell signaling during the development of ectodermal organs. Defects in this gene are a cause of ectodermal dysplasia, anhidrotic, which is also known as X-linked hypohidrotic ectodermal dysplasia. Several transcript variants encoding many different isoforms have been found for this gene. [provided by RefSeq, Jul 2008]

Pathogenic, criteria provided, single submitterclinical testingLabcorp Genetics (formerly Invitae), LabcorpOct 09, 2018For these reasons, this variant has been classified as Pathogenic. Nucleotide substitutions within the consensus splice site are a relatively common cause of aberrant splicing (PMID: 17576681, 9536098). Algorithms developed to predict the effect of sequence changes on RNA splicing suggest that this variant may disrupt the consensus splice site, but this prediction has not been confirmed by published transcriptional studies. This variant has been reported in several individuals affected with ectodermal dysplasia, including an individual in which the variant occurred de novo (PMID: 18666859, 27657131). ClinVar contains an entry for this variant (Variation ID: 528357). This variant is not present in population databases (ExAC no frequency). This sequence change affects codon 247 of the EDA mRNA. It is a 'silent' change, meaning that it does not change the encoded amino acid sequence of the EDA protein. This variant also falls at the last nucleotide of exon 5 of the EDA coding sequence, which is part of the consensus splice site for this exon. -
